| Editorial Reviews:
Amazon.com This deluxe electric shaver has a powerful motor for fast, close shaves, plus it arrives with a bonus personal trimmer to meet all your grooming needs in one kit. The Custom Shave 4000 fully charges for its first use after about 18 hours and provides about 4 minutes of shaving per charge. It comes with three shaving heads for a close shave, a super-close shave, and a sensitive shave for those who tend to get in-grown hairs. Each shaving attachment has dual flexible foil heads that hug the curves along the face, chin, and neck for a smoother, safer shave. The Custom Shave 4000 also has a pop-up trimmer to take care of sideburns, beards, or mustaches. The ergonomic handle comes with soft-grip rubberized sides for a secure hold even when hands are wet. The shaver works via corded or cordless operation and comes with the three shaving heads, a charger, a storage stand, a foil guard, a foil storage container, a cleaning brush, and a travel pouch. This shaver is covered by Wahl under a two-year limited warranty. The bonus cordless trimmer is ideal for snipping nose, ear, or eyebrow hair and is completely waterproof for use in the shower. Wahl outfits this trimmer with an exclusive MicroCut cutting system, which rotates the sharp, precision-honed steel blades to trim hairs both above and to the sides of the cutting head for more accurate results. The cutting head is completely immersible. in water for thorough cleaning after trimming. The compact trimmer travels easily and runs on one AA battery (not included), which is protected in a watertight compartment. This trimmer is covered by Wahl under a one-year limited warranty. --Cristina Vaamonde

Still pulls my whiskers August 7, 2008 G. Roehr (Raytown, MO) I used a Wahl 7040-614 Custom Shave 5000 for several years and never had any problems with it pulling my whiskers. Wahl has discontinued that model. I have tried 3 different Wahl models that are now in production and they ALL pull. I never know when it is going to do it but it pulls about every other time I used it. I sent one back to Amazon and got a refund and took one back to a dealer. I am getting tired of sending them back so I will just put this one in a drawer and leave it there. I am now using a Gillette safety razor. I think it is called the Mach3. It dose a great job and I will continue to use it. I will not buy another Wahl unless I can find the older "Custom Shave 5000"
Wahl Custom Shave System July 11, 2008 J. Brown (Bonners Ferry, Idaho USA) After years of rebuilding my System 4000 shavers, I decided to break down and get a new unit as the cost for replacement parts this time were so close to the Amazon price for the new model. Still has the feature I like most of the electric shavers I've used, the different foil heads. I've tried other brands and still kept with the System 4000 for the better shave I get with the close and super-close foil heads. With the new model the shape is easier to hold and I think it is a little lighter. Seems that the cutters and foil heads are identical to the old in design, but then if they work why change right? This one isn't made with too many 'customer serviceable' components like the older version. Its ability to work corded is better than the 4000 model. The models I had of those were dead if the battery was dead, and wouldn't work plugged in until the battery was charged. It is overall still worthy of checking out if you're looking for a really good shaver.
Wahl - the only razor that actually worked on my difficult beard July 5, 2008 One-eyed Teacher (San Rafael, CA) I've tried other brands, but the Wahl razor with Super Close screen has been the only razor that is effective with my beard. My beard grows in at an angle almost parallel to my skin and before trying Wahl about 10 years ago, I frequently suffered ingrown hairs on my neck.
My first Wahl lasted about 10 years before it would no longer accept a charge. After trying a triple head electric razor unsuccessfully, I bought my new Wahl and have been happy with it. The only drawback has been it's slightly larger size which I dealt with by finding a slightly larger space in which to store it.
